How much do auto collector j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 13, 2026, the average hourly pay for auto collector in Oregon is $21.44,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.31 and $22.88 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Auto Collector vs Auto Appraiser?

AspectAuto CollectorAuto Appraiser
Required CredentialsNone or basic automotive knowledgeState licensing or certification often required
Work EnvironmentAuto salvage yards, dealerships, or repossession agenciesInsurance companies, dealerships, or independent appraisal firms
Employer & Industry UsageUsed mainly in repossession and salvage industriesCommon in insurance and automotive sales industries
Search & Comparison IntentPeople looking to recover vehicles or repossess assetsIndividuals seeking vehicle valuation or damage assessment

Auto Collectors focus on recovering or repossessing vehicles, often with minimal formal credentials, working mainly in salvage or repossession settings. Auto Appraisers evaluate vehicle value, usually requiring certifications, and work primarily in insurance or dealership environments. While both roles involve vehicles, their responsibilities and work settings differ significantly.

Driveway Finance Corporation | DFC Collector I
Driveway Finance Corporation (DFC) is a modern automotive lender and part of the Lithia & Driveway (LAD) family, one of the largest automotive retailers in North America and where we exemplify "Auto Done Easy". DFC provides flexible, customer-focused financing solutions that support both retail and commercial clients. Our innovative approach combines technology with personalized service to simplify the vehicle financing experience. At DFC, we're driving the future of auto finance!
The DFC Collector I responsible for providing quality customer experience while working to collect and negotiate terms of repayment on delinquent accounts 1-60 days past due.
Logistics
  • Monday - Friday 10am- 7pm
  • Hybrid (3 days in office, 2 from home)
  • Tigard,OR
  • Pay $21/hour
  • Start date October 5th

What You'll Do
  • Make outbound collection attempts by phone, mail, and e-mail to resolve delinquent accounts in an ethically responsible manner by mitigating losses and maximizing receivable income
  • Process, follow up, and resolve inbound collection and customer service telephone inquiries
  • Review accounts for action such as extensions, deferments, and due date changes within authorized limits to promote customer performance of contractual obligations
  • Provide customer service in an corporate environment and show strong judgement in all interactions with co-workers and customers to ensure resolution of customer discrepancies and disputes
  • Follow up on required customer insurance coverage and institute corrective action when deficient coverage is discovered
  • Meet or exceed established call volume and account action requirements
  • Other duties as assigned

What You'll Bring
  • Basic knowledge of installment loans, consumer collections, and collections regulations & laws
  • Previous collections experience
  • Ability to multitask by speaking with customers and typing information, avoid distractions, and be focused for scheduled shift
  • Strong attention to detail
  • Able to multitask
  • Excellent communication
  • PC skills including knowledge and use of MS Office (Excel, Word, Windows, etc.)
